     wild rice pilaf mix

Category   Salads - Soups - Sidedishes
Sub Category   None
Servings   10 cups

Ingredients
3 c wild rice
2 c dry lentils
2 c light raisins
1 1/2 c dried mushrooms, chopped
1 c barley
1/2 cup sunflower seeds
3 T instant bouillon powder or cubes
(beef or vegetarian)
3 T dried parsley flakesk
 
2 T minced dried onion
1 T dried basil, crushed
2 t instant minced garlic
1/2 t ground cinnamon
1/2 t pepper

Instructions
Rinse the wild rice and lentils thoroughly in cold water; drain. Spread in a thin layer in a 15 x 10 x 1 inch baking pan. Heat in 300 oven 10-15 minutes or till rice is dry, stirring frequently Remove from oven. Cool
In large bowl, combine rice and lentils with remaining ingredients; mix well. Store in airtight container. Spoon 1/3 or 1 cup portions into plastic bags; secure tops. Makes 10 cups mix.
Gift instructions- Stir dry mix to distribute seasonings. In a saucepan combine 1/3 cup pilaf mix with 1 cup water. Bring to boiling; reduce heat. Cover and simmer 50 minutes or till rice and barley are tender.
(If desired, add 1 cup sliced carrots or chopped broccoli to the rice mixture after 30 minutes of cooking.) Each 1/3 cup makes 2 servings.
